Resistance Bands with Handles

Resistance bands with handles are a popular choice for those looking for a traditional gym-style workout. These bands typically come in different levels of resistance, ranging from light to heavy, and are designed to mimic the weight of dumbbells or barbells. The handles make it easy to grip the band and perform exercises such as bicep curls, tricep extensions, and chest presses.

Personally, I love using resistance bands with handles for upper body workouts. They offer a great way to target specific muscle groups and can be adjusted to accommodate different fitness levels. Plus, they're easy to pack in a gym bag or take on the go!

Loop Resistance Bands

Loop resistance bands, also known as mini bands, are a smaller version of traditional resistance bands. They come in a variety of sizes and resistance levels, and are designed to be wrapped around different parts of the body, such as the ankles or thighs. Loop bands are great for lower body workouts and can be used to target the glutes, hamstrings, and quads.

I've found that loop resistance bands are an excellent addition to any leg day routine. They can be easily incorporated into exercises such as squats, lunges, and leg lifts, and add an extra level of resistance to your workout.

Figure 8 Resistance Bands

Figure 8 resistance bands are a unique type of band that is shaped like the number eight. They are typically used for upper body workouts and can be used to target the back, chest, and arms. Figure 8 bands are a great option for those who want to add variety to their workout routine and challenge themselves with new exercises.

Personally, I love using figure 8 resistance bands for back workouts. They offer a unique way to target the muscles in your upper back and can be adjusted to accommodate different fitness levels.

Resistance Band Sets

If you're looking for a comprehensive resistance band exercise equipment set, a resistance band set may be the way to go. These sets typically include a variety of resistance levels and band types, such as loop bands, figure 8 bands, and bands with handles. They also come with a carrying case, making it easy to take your workout on the go.

I've found that resistance band sets are a great investment for those who want to achieve a full-body workout with minimal equipment. They offer a variety of exercises and resistance levels, making it easy to progress your workouts over time.

Question and Answer

Q: How do I choose the right resistance level?

A: When choosing a resistance level, it's important to consider your fitness level and the exercises you plan on performing. If you're a beginner, start with a lighter resistance band and work your way up as you get stronger. If you're a more experienced athlete, choose a band that challenges you but still allows you to perform exercises with proper form.

Q: Can resistance bands be used for cardio workouts?

A: Yes! Resistance bands can be incorporated into cardio workouts, such as jumping jacks or high knees, to add an extra level of resistance and intensity.

Q: How often should I use resistance bands?

A: It's recommended to use resistance bands at least two to three times per week to see results. However, the frequency of your workouts will depend on your fitness goals and schedule.

Q: Can resistance bands replace traditional weights?

A: While resistance bands can offer a similar workout to traditional weights, they may not be as effective for building muscle mass. However, they are a great option for those who want to improve their strength, flexibility, and endurance.
